But the whole quote is basically:
"As a fighting game, there are more fans outside of Japan. But for the Xtreme series, an overwhelming amount of the fanbase is Japanese. Which is why this time, after much thought, we decided to release it for only Japan and Asia. Though if there is strong demand, we may release a version adjusted for the west."
